Sealing Technologies Senior Operational Support Engineer in Columbia, Maryland

Location: Columbia, MD

Type: Onsite

Travel: 15%

Sealing Technologies, a Parsons Company, provides Cyber Security services and cutting-edge technologies to the Federal Government. SealingTech is looking for a senior level systems engineer who likes to work each day with the end customer and ensure mission success. You'll be responsible for managing a team of three engineers performing sustainment and developing solutions to complex problems supporting a real-world mission with global impact. The ideal candidate will have an extensive background across a wide range of technology in hands on roles and experience managing teams. Experience in government contracting (preferably with the DOD) is desired.
